For HVAA, there are not a lot of great alternatives either. These jets need big runways, big tarmacs, lots of crew accommodations, lots of maintenance capability and TONS of jet fuel available.

There aren't a ton of airfields that fit that bill in the Gulf, almost none that aren't vulnerable.
